Causes of reduced stereopsis
Reduced stereopsis can be caused by a variety of factors, including eye disorders, neurological conditions, and trauma. One of the most common causes of reduced stereopsis is strabismus, a condition in which the eyes are misaligned and do not work together properly. Strabismus can result in the brain receiving conflicting visual information from each eye, leading to a decrease in stereopsis.
Other eye disorders that can cause reduced stereopsis include amblyopia, also known as lazy eye, and cataracts. Amblyopia occurs when one eye is weaker than the other, leading to a decrease in visual acuity and depth perception. Cataracts, which cause clouding of the lens in the eye, can also affect stereopsis by interfering with the ability to focus on objects at different distances.
Neurological conditions such as stroke, brain injury, and multiple sclerosis can also impact stereopsis by affecting the visual processing areas of the brain. Trauma to the head or eyes can cause damage to the nerves and muscles that control eye movement, leading to reduced stereopsis.

Diagnosing reduced stereopsis
Reduced stereopsis is typically diagnosed through a comprehensive eye examination conducted by an optometrist or ophthalmologist. During the exam, the eye care provider will assess visual acuity, eye alignment, and depth perception. Specialized tests such as the Stereo Fly and Titmus tests may be used to determine the degree of stereopsis loss.
In some cases, imaging tests such as magnetic resonance imaging (MRI) or computed tomography (CT) scans may be ordered to assess the structures of the eye and brain. These tests can help identify any underlying conditions that may be contributing to reduced stereopsis.
Treatment Options for Reduced Stereopsis
The treatment options for reduced stereopsis depend on the underlying cause of the condition. In cases where strabismus is the cause, treatment may involve eye exercises, vision therapy, or the use of prism glasses to help align the eyes and improve stereopsis.
For individuals with amblyopia, treatment may include wearing an eye patch over the stronger eye to encourage the weaker eye to work harder. Vision therapy and eye exercises may also be recommended to improve visual acuity and depth perception.
In cases where cataracts are the cause of reduced stereopsis, surgery to remove the clouded lens and replace it with an artificial lens may be necessary. This procedure, known as cataract surgery, can restore clear vision and improve stereopsis.
Individuals with reduced stereopsis due to neurological conditions or trauma may benefit from occupational therapy, counseling, or other interventions to help them cope with the challenges of living with this condition. In some cases, low vision aids such as magnifiers or telescopes may be prescribed to help improve visual function.
